Type
ORACLE
Validation date
2023-12-28 17:20: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04573,
    "usd": 0.05079
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001C837C2CA14C6AD5D92CA63890408D639DE3E908A42AE10087E84E75F4C9D192E

Previous signature

9AB9B717082E423F759144B258FCFD42346A0B99FBA3D7CDC775916BD6A86B1D9347FDD7C9E67C3F968FF36FC1A305A6D0A50E21877C1C9D6400DB63CA9C1400

Origin signature

3045022100AE057B696B809A5787DB670DAC562750B48637993D067366C2DBB5A637C31A0302200E81764E531D67C9E7206F81A74A94F27C39CF4ED4F3C092AD9317FCCA44EEAA

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

003DF14BB726D0830FADB35D18F2FAFCD963B0523C3379411F4D2CF1A06729ED1E

Coordinator signature

A17DA541C231A7090D97AAA4AB44256AF7513B4747F62BD36DE1FEF4D82FB6E8E9AFC6D82912377B360989F4F544FEE6EA50FA380C348A590BCB9C235A88420C

Validator #1 public key

000134772A943DC0F7038B1BABA39E18841C12DD6682B1B6D1D15E08D7CAF5339AB0

Validator #1 signature

7450908A8458FBE48C852CBAD086C6D7AE70966AB63755856588657CAEB6DB596EDFBF84D77E48DFB36E72352B5A60640865FCAB5F42B3C90E17A70743EE6D0B

Validator #2 public key

000103E30584AD8DE66F9E29419D5D0ABEE5A76722C9FD0D012BDDE3A6E2B149C48D

Validator #2 signature

5C3287DD1CB4261B34C82737F47EE07A39C364E4A33046E3A3F5EF6A97E49487D655EFB195C02D4E19989B465346E2378DD768CBABA6E6059EDC7F4BC309E902